Kammath & Kammath Massive Opening - 1.43 Crores Opening Day Gross

KAMMATH & KAMMATH secured a  big bang opening day gross of 1.43 Crores, a per early estimates. The major centers Trivandrum, Ernakulam and Calicut witnessed a near 100% opening, with the suburbs too registering above 85 / 90% on the majority of shows on Friday. The opening day can be assessed as something which has lived up to the expectations as K&K saw Megastar Mammootty and Janapriya Nayakan Dileep come together for the first time since Twenty 20 in 2008.

The opening was more or less guaranteed, as it is, for a multi starrer mass film starring two of the crowd pullers of highest pedigree in Mollywood, with a script from Udaykrishna - Sibi K Thomas, known for their finesse in alluring the crowds to the cinema halls with mass entertainers deep rooted in comedy.

The word of mouth is mixed - negative, as it can be seen with most of the masala pot boilers, but when it comes to filling up the cash boxes, MULTISTAR + 100 CENTERS + COMEDY - nothing else works to this extent, as such in Mollywood.

The lifetime gross of Kammath & Kammath seems a bit too vague to be predicted now, as the word of mouth is not too encouraging, and as ROMANS continue their juggernaut despite the big release last Friday. The release and success of LOKPAL shall also have an intangible effect on the final verdict for the movie. Vishwaroopam has already won accolades in Kerala, and further is to come Kadal, with the deadly combo of Mani Ratnam - AR Rahman.

Whether Kammath & Kammath ends up as a big winner depends on how well it can hold up during the weekdays. Unless the families reject the movie outright, a first week gross of 6.75 - 7.25 Crores looks like an easy task for the movie as of now.
